See sample questions for grade 9
Describe how sound is produced in a guitar.
Describe the difference between noise and musical sound.
Explain the term 'echo' and state the condition necessary for an echo to be heard.
Explain why sound cannot travel through a vacuum.
A bat emits a sound and hears its echo after 0.2 seconds. If the speed of sound is 340 m/s, how far is the object from the bat?
A person hears thunder 5 seconds after seeing lightning. If the speed of sound is 340 m/s, how far away is the thunderstorm?
A sound wave travels through two different materials: Material A and Material B. In Material A, the speed of sound is 1500 m/s, and in Material B, it is 3000 m/s. If the frequency of the sound remains constant, how does the wavelength in Material B compare to that in Material A? Explain your reasoning.
A submarine sends out a sonar pulse and receives the echo after 4 seconds. If the speed of sound in seawater is 1500 m/s, calculate the distance to the object that reflected the sound.
Sound travels fastest in which of the following mediums? (1) Air (2) Water (3) Vacuum (4) Steel
What is the speed of sound in air at room temperature (approximately)? (1) 330 m/s (2) 1500 m/s (3) 5000 m/s (4) 3 × 108 m/s
Which of the following frequencies is in the audible range for humans? (1) 5 Hz (2) 50 Hz (3) 50,000 Hz (4) 500,000 Hz
Which of the following is a longitudinal wave? (1) Light (2) Sound (3) X-rays (4) Radio waves
Fill in the blank: The ________ of a sound wave is the distance between two consecutive compressions or rarefactions.
Fill in the blank: The ________ of a sound wave is the maximum displacement of particles from their mean position.
Fill in the blank: The ________ of a sound wave is the number of vibrations per second.
The frequency of a sound wave determines its ________.
True or False: All sounds travel at the same speed in a given medium, regardless of their frequency.
True or False: Sound can travel through a vacuum.
True or False: The human ear is more sensitive to some frequencies than others.
True or False: The pitch of a sound increases as its frequency increases.
